74VHCT16244A
16-BIT BUS BUFFER
WITH 3-STATE OUTPUTS (NON INVERTED)
s HIGH SPEED:
tPD = 5.4 ns (TYP.) at VCC = 5V
s LOW POWER DISSIPATION:
ICC = 4 µA (MAX.) at TA=25°C
s COMPATIBLE WITH TTL OUTPUTS:
VIH =2V (MIN.) VIL = 0.8 (MAX.)
s POWER DOWN PROTECTION ON INPUTS
s SYMMETRICAL OUTPUT IMPEDANCE:
|IOH| = IOL = 8 mA (MIN)
s BALANCED PROPAGATION DELAYS:
tPLH ≅ tPHL
s OPERATING VOLTAGE RANGE:
VCC(OPR) = 4.5V to 5.5V
s PIN AND FUNCTION COMPATIBLE WITH
74 SERIES 16244
s IMPROVED LATCH-UP IMMUNITY
s LOW NOISE: VOLP = 0.9V (MAX.)
DESCRIPTION
The 74VHCT16244A is an advanced high-speed
CMOS 16-BIT BUS BUFFER (3-STATE)
fabricated with sub-micron silicon gate and
double-layer metal wiring C2MOS tecnology.
Any nG output control governs four BUS
BUFFERS. Output Enable inputs (nG) tied
together give full 16 bit operation.
When nG is LOW, the outputs are enabled. When
nG is HIGH, the output are in high impedance
state.
The device is designed to be used with 3-state
memory address drivers, etc.
Power down protection is provided on all inputs
and 0 to 7V can be accepted on inputs with no
regard to the supply voltage. This device can be
used to interface 5V to 3V.
All inputs and outputs are equipped with protec-
tion circuits against static discharge, giving them
2KV ESD immunity and transient excess voltage.
